NATO · United StatesNATO countries agreed a statement on Sunday for their upcoming summit that sets a goal of 5% of GDP for annual defence and security-related spending by 2035, overcoming objections from Spain, diplomats said.

Pedro Sánchez · SpainIn a significant corruption inquiry, Spain's Supreme Court ordered ex-Socialist Party official Santos Cerdan's custody, potentially destabilizing Prime Minister Pedro Sanchez's government. Accusations involve former Transport Minister Abalos and aide Garcia in contract kickbacks. Cerdan, who resigned, denies charges. Sanchez's administration faces pressure amid opposition's calls for a snap election.See the Story
